Output ef659110debb31bf39f5ae4b970dfd1670632dbbf8c8ffe9781c2b2078945da6:2

value
4791808
script pubkey
OP_0 OP_PUSHBYTES_20 ef0257487567457cd4f5b390a7ba83a644b29704
address
bc1qaup9wjr4vazhe484kwg20w5r5ezt99cyt4yfc2
transaction
ef659110debb31bf39f5ae4b970dfd1670632dbbf8c8ffe9781c2b2078945da6
confirmations
145540
spent
true